![]() At the same time, random performance is expected to hit upwards of 1,480,000 IOPS read and 1,500,000 IOPS write. Nonetheless, Seagate’s FireCuda 540 is quoted with impressive sequential read and write speeds of up to 10,000MB/s (for the 2TB model). They might even approach the theoretical limit of 14GB/s offered by the Gen5 interface. That said, we will likely see updated iterations of this controller line in the future leveraging the fast NAND, resulting in potential speeds of at least 2,000 additional MB/s. Although Micron has developed faster NAND options, their availability in volume is currently limited. However, the drive’s performance is slightly constrained due to the utilization of Micron NAND. This firmware brings notable advantages, including built-in security features that ensure it cannot be tampered with or counterfeited. The FireCuda 540 stands out with its use of the STX firmware, similar to the Gigabyte Aorus 10000. So, we expect more of the same with the FireCuda 540. This is the direct successor to the very competitiveFireCuda 530, a drive that consistently ranked near the top in our benchmarks. ![]() Seagate has integrated the latest 3D TLC NAND technology and paired it with their Seagate-validated E26 controller. ![]() This drive is specifically designed to cater to the needs of gamers, creators, and tech enthusiasts, offering the performance and speed enhancements that come with the next-gen interface. The Seagate FireCuda 540 is the latest addition to the company’s high-end consumer drive line, and it’s their first PCIe Gen5 NVMe SSD to hit the market. ![]()
